MeVisLab Scripting Reference
Class List
Here are the classes, structs, unions and interfaces with brief descriptions:
[detail level 1234]
 Ntesting
 CDicomImportResultWrapper
 CMATE
 CMATEDocument
 CMLABAccess to all global functions and objects of MeVisLab (MLAB)
 CMLABAccelControlAccelerator Control
 CMLABApplicationRunner
 CMLABBaseDicomTool
 CMLABBaseDoubleVectorField
 CMLABBaseIntVectorField
 CMLABBoolField
 CMLABBoxControlBox control
 CMLABButtonBarControlButtonBar control
 CMLABButtonBoxControlButtonBox control
 CMLABButtonControlButton control
 CMLABCheckBoxControlCheckBox control
 CMLABClientChainCondition
 CMLABClientDelayedCondition
 CMLABClientExecutionRecord
 CMLABClientJob
 CMLABClientJobCondition
 CMLABClientWatchCondition
 CMLABColorEditControlColorEdit control
 CMLABColorField
 CMLABComboBoxControlComboBox control
 CMLABCommonButtonGroupControlCommonButtonGroup control
 CMLABCustomControlCustom control
 CMLABDateTimeControlA control for displaying/editing date/time
 CMLABDesktopGlobal MLABDesktop object available in all scripts
 CMLABDicomAccess to global DICOM related functions
 CMLABDicomSurfaceLoadWrapper
 CMLABDicomSurfaceSaveWrapper
 CMLABDicomSurfaceSupport
 CMLABDicomTag
 CMLABDicomTools
 CMLABDicomTree
 CMLABDoubleField
 CMLABDoubleListField
 CMLABDoubleVectorField
 CMLABDynamicFrameControlDynamicFrame control
 CMLABEchoSCUImplements EchoSCU operation
 CMLABEmptyControlEmpty control
 CMLABEngineOutputField
 CMLABEnumField
 CMLABEventFilterControlEventFilter control
 CMLABFieldBase class of all Fields in MLAB
 CMLABFieldControlField control
 CMLABFieldListenerA listener calling a script when the field changes
 CMLABFieldListenerControlFieldListener control
 CMLABFieldOwner
 CMLABFileDialogGlobal MLABFileDialog object available in all script.s
 CMLABFileManagerGlobal MLABFileManager object available in all scripts
 CMLABFindSCU
 CMLABFloatField
 CMLABFrameControlFrame control
 CMLABFreeFloatControlFreeFloat control
 CMLABGLSLTextViewControlGLSLTextView control offers a TextView with GLSL syntax highlighting and completion
 CMLABGraphicGlobal MLABGraphic object available in all scripts
 CMLABGraphicsFrameFrame graphics view item draws a background frame around/below a given child item
 CMLABGraphicsHotAreaHotArea graphics view item
 CMLABGraphicsHotAreaLayerA layer to contain hot areas
 CMLABGraphicsInventorRenderAreaInventorRenderArea graphics view item
 CMLABGraphicsMouseAreaMouseArea graphics view item allows to handle mouse events via emitted signals
 CMLABGraphicsNetworkViewNetwork view graphics view item draws a MeVisLab network
 CMLABGraphicsRenderAreaBase class for Inventor/VTK graphics view items
 CMLABGraphicsSceneMLABGraphicsScene extends QGraphicsScene with additional methods
 CMLABGraphicsViewMLABGraphicsView extends QGraphicsView with additional methods
 CMLABGraphicsViewControlGraphicsView control offers the QGraphicsView/Scene API as MDL control
 CMLABGridControlGrid control
 CMLABHBoxControlHorizontal control
 CMLABHttpDownloadMLABHttpDownload object available via MLAB
 CMLABHyperLabelControlHyperLabel control
 CMLABHyperTextControlHyperText control
 CMLABIconViewControlIconView control
 CMLABIDEMainWindowMain application window for the MDI interface of MLAB
 CMLABIDENetworkWindowNetwork window used as document in the MLAB MDI interface
 CMLABImageControlImage control
 CMLABImageField
 CMLABImageMapControl
 CMLABIntegerField
 CMLABIntegerListField
 CMLABIntervalSliderControlIntervalSlider control
 CMLABIntVector2Field
 CMLABIntVector3Field
 CMLABIntVector6Field
 CMLABInventorMaterialEditorControlMaterialEditor control
 CMLABInventorModuleDefines an Open Inventor module
 CMLABInventorViewerControlViewer control
 CMLABJobSchedulerClient
 CMLABKeyFrameEditorControlMLABKeyFrameEditorControl
 CMLABLabelControlLabel control
 CMLABLegacyDoubleVectorField
 CMLABLegacyIntVectorField
 CMLABLineEditControlLineEdit control
 CMLABListBoxControlListBox control
 CMLABListViewControlListView control
 CMLABListViewItemA single ListView item that contains texts and images for each column used in an MLABListViewControl
 CMLABLogControlLog control
 CMLABMacroModuleDefines a MacroModule with own fields and an optional internal network
 CMLABMatrixField
 CMLABMenuBarControlMenuBar control
 CMLABMLBaseField
 CMLABMLModuleDefines an ML (MeVis Image Processing Library) module
 CMLABMLScriptWrapperAccess to some global functions of the ML
 CMLABModuleBaseclass for modules in an MLABNetwork
 CMLABModuleDependencyThe MLABModuleDependency object is available via MLAB
 CMLABMoveSCU
 CMLABMoviePlayerControlMovie Player widget that can show movie files as an embedded viewer
 CMLABMutableDicomTag
 CMLABMutableDicomTree
 CMLABNetworkThis class represents a network of MLABModule instances
 CMLABNetworkModelItem
 CMLABNetworkModelItemGroup
 CMLABNetworkViewControlNetworkView control
 CMLABNoteItem
 CMLABNumberControlNumberEdit control
 CMLABNumberField
 CMLABOtherField
 CMLABPackageStores information about a MeVisLab package
 CMLABPackageManagerManages MeVisLab module packages
 CMLABPanelControlPanel control
 CMLABPathBrowserControlPathBrowser control
 CMLABPlainDicomTool
 CMLABPlaneField
 CMLABPopupMenuControlPopupMenu control
 CMLABPrinterMLABPrinter object available via MLAB
 CMLABProcessMLABProcess object available via MLAB
 CMLABProgressBarControlProgressBar control
 CMLABPushButtonGroupControlPushButtonGroup control
 CMLABPushOrToolButtonGroupControlPushOrToolButtonGroup control
 CMLABPythonTextViewControlPythonTextView control offers a TextView with Python completion
 CMLABPythonWidgetControlPython widget control
 CMLABQuickViewControlQuickView control offers the Qt Quick/QML API as MDL control
 CMLABRadioButtonGroupControlRadioButtonGroup control
 CMLABRecentFilesHandlerMLABRecentFilesHandler
 CMLABRemoteModule
 CMLABRotationField
 CMLABScreenshotGalleryControlScreenshot Gallery control
 CMLABScriptConsoleControlScriptingConsole control
 CMLABScrollViewControlScrollView control
 CMLABSeparatorControlSeparator control
 CMLABSimpleWebEnginePageMLABSimpleWebEnginePage extends QWebEnginePage to make it able to handle clicked links
 CMLABSimpleWidgetControlA simple widget controls
 CMLABSliderControlSlider control
 CMLABSoNodeField
 CMLABSoNodeSensorA helper class to watch a SoNode with a SoNodeSensor
 CMLABSoPathField
 CMLABSplitterControlSplitter control
 CMLABSqlDatabaseMLABSqlDatabase
 CMLABSqlQueryMLABSqlQuery
 CMLAbstractItemModelWrapperThis class wraps the class ml::AbstractItemModel
 CMLAbstractTransformationWrapperThis class wraps the class ml::AbstractTransformation
 CMLABStringField
 CMLABSystemInfoGlobal MLABSystemInfo object available in all scripts
 CMLABTableControlTable control
 CMLABTabViewControlTabView control
 CMLABTextViewControlTextView control
 CMLABThumbWheelControlThumbWheel control
 CMLABToolButtonControlToolButton control
 CMLABToolButtonGroupControlToolButtonGroup control
 CMLABTreeMLAB Tree element of parsed MDL files
 CMLABTreeValidatorValidates a given MLABTree
 CMLABTriggerField
 CMLABVBoxControlVertical control
 CMLABVector2Field
 CMLABVector2ListField
 CMLABVector3Field
 CMLABVector3ListField
 CMLABVector4Field
 CMLABVector4ListField
 CMLABVector6Field
 CMLABVectorControlVectorEdit control
 CMLABVectorField
 CMLABVTKGraphicsItem
 CMLABVTKRenderWidgetControl
 CMLABWebEngineViewControlWebEngineView control offers a HTML browser engine based on Chromium/QtWebEngine
 CMLABWebGraphicsProxyWidgetMLABWebGraphicsProxyWidget extends QGraphicsProxyWidget to allow setter methods for URL/HTML
 CMLABWidgetControlBase class for controls in MLAB
 CMLABWindowControlWindow control
 CMLAccessDirectDicomImportWrapper
 CMLBaseGraphItemWrapper
 CMLBaseWithParameterInfoWrapper
 CMLCSOEventWrapper
 CMLCSOGroupWrapper
 CMLCSOListWrapper
 CMLCSOVoxelSetGroupWrapper
 CMLCSOVoxelSetListWrapper
 CMLCSOVoxelSetWrapper
 CMLCSOWrapper
 CMLCurveDataWrapper
 CMLCurveListWrapper
 CMLDirectDicomImportWrapper
 CMLGraphWrapper
 CMLKeyFrameListWrapper
 CMLKeyFrameWrapper
 CMLMultiFileVolumeListBaseOutputWrapper
 CMLMultiFileVolumeListWrapper
 CMLMultiFileVolumeListWrapperBase
 CMLMultiFileVolumeWrapper
 CMLOpenVDBGridWrapper
 CMLOpenVDBToolsWrapper
 CMLPagedImageWrapper
 CMLParameterInfoWrapper
 CMLPCLBaseObjectWrapper
 CMLPropertyContainerWrapper
 CMLPythonItemModelWrapper
 CMLPythonModuleWrapper
 CMLRemoteCallInterfaceWrapper
 CMLRemoteRenderingSlaveWrapper
 CMLRemoteRenderingWebChannelSlaveWrapper
 CMLRemoteRenderingWrapper
 CMLSelectedClustersWrapper
 CMLSkeletonWrapper
 CMLStandardItemModelWrapper
 CMLStandardTransformationProviderWrapperThis class wraps the class ml::StandardTransformationProvider
 CMLTransformationProviderWrapperThis class wraps the class ml::TransformationProvider
 CMLUndoContextWrapper
 CMLVesselEdgeWrapper
 CMLVesselNodeWrapper
 CMLWEMBoundingVolumeHierarchyWrapper
 CMLWEMIntersectionWrapper
 CMLWEMNearestPointWrapper
 CMLWEMPatchWrapper
 CMLWEMPrimitiveValueListWrapper
 CMLWEMWrapper
 CMLWriteablePagedImageWrapper
 CMLXMarkerListWrapper
 CMLXMarkerWrapper
 CModelIndexWrapper
 CPySubImage
 CSoOrthoView2DWrapper
 CSoView2DWrapper
 CSoViewportRegionWrapper
 CTransformationChangedEventWrapperThis class wraps the class ml::TransformationChangedEvent
 CTransformationProviderMappingPathWrapperThis class wraps the class ml::TransformationProvider::MappingPath